What function is used to disable a control at runtime?
Answer Posted / deepak
Suppose IDC_EDIT1 is Resource ID of your control.
Get the window handle for that control by
CWnd * pWnd = GetDlgItem(IDC_EDIT1);
then call EnableWindow with parameter FALSE
pWnd->EnableWindow(FALSE);
